Filter Your Search

Off-Campus Townhouses for Rent near Northeastern University

403 Rentals Available

    • Photo - 86 Chapel St (Newton, MA)

    86 Chapel St (Newton, MA)

    86 Chapel St, Newton, MA 02458

    3 Beds$4,500

    5.9 miles to Northeastern University
    • Photo - 150 Thornton Rd (Boston College, MA)

    150 Thornton Rd (Boston College, MA)

    150 Thornton Rd, Boston College, MA 02467

    2 Beds$3,820

    1.2 miles to Northeastern University
    • Photo - 46 Saybrook St (Boston, MA)

    46 Saybrook St (Boston, MA)

    46 Saybrook St, Boston, MA 02135

    3 Beds$4,000

    3.1 miles to Northeastern University
    • Photo - 23 Drummer Boy Way (Lexington, MA)

    23 Drummer Boy Way (Lexington, MA)

    23 Drummer Boy Way, Lexington, MA 02420

    3 Beds$4,550

    12.6 miles to Northeastern University